Understanding the Bank of America Financial Pulse

When we talk about Bank of America news today, a huge chunk of it often revolves around their financial performance. This means digging into their quarterly earnings reports, stock performance, and any analyst ratings. These reports are like the vital signs of a company, showing whether it's growing, shrinking, or staying steady. For Bank of America, a giant in the banking world, these numbers are scrutinized by everyone from individual investors to major financial institutions. They give us a clear picture of how the bank is managing its operations, its loan portfolios, its investment banking arm, and its consumer banking services.

Lately, the financial news surrounding Bank of America has been a mixed bag, reflecting the broader economic environment. We've seen discussions about interest rate hikes and how they impact a bank's profitability. On one hand, higher rates can mean more income from loans. On the other, they can also increase the risk of defaults and slow down economic activity, which isn't great for loan demand. Analysts are constantly weighing these factors. For example, if Bank of America reports a strong increase in net interest income, that's usually a positive sign, indicating they're earning more from the difference between what they pay on deposits and what they earn on loans. Conversely, if there's a significant jump in provisions for credit losses, it suggests the bank is bracing for potential loan defaults, which can be a red flag.

Key performance indicators that we often look at include revenue growth, earnings per share (EPS), and return on equity (ROE). A steady or increasing trend in these metrics is generally good news. However, it's not just about the raw numbers. The context is crucial. Are these results beating market expectations? How do they compare to their competitors like JPMorgan Chase or Wells Fargo? What is the bank's outlook for the next quarter or year? These are the questions that drive the Bank of America news today narrative. Bank of America's Market Moves and Strategic Initiatives

Beyond the pure financial figures, the Bank of America news today often features their strategic decisions and market positioning. Banks like BofA aren't static; they are constantly evolving to stay competitive and relevant. This involves everything from launching new digital banking features to expanding their services in new markets or even acquiring smaller institutions.

One area that's consistently in the spotlight is Bank of America's digital transformation. In today's world, a strong online and mobile banking presence is non-negotiable. The bank has been investing billions of dollars in technology to improve its digital platforms, aiming to offer a seamless customer experience. News might highlight the rollout of new mobile app features, advancements in AI-powered customer service (like their virtual assistant, Erica), or improvements in online account management. These initiatives are crucial because they not only attract and retain customers but also help streamline operations and reduce costs. Bank of America news frequently covers how effectively they are competing with fintech startups and other digital-first banks.

Another significant aspect is their investment banking and wealth management divisions. These arms of the bank are key drivers of revenue and prestige. News outlets often report on major deals Bank of America's investment bankers are involved in, such as mergers, acquisitions, or large-scale financing. Similarly, their wealth management arm, which caters to high-net-worth individuals, is often discussed in terms of assets under management (AUM) growth and client acquisition strategies. Any major personnel changes or strategic shifts in these high-stakes divisions are usually big news.

Navigating Challenges and Economic Headwinds

No major corporation, especially a bank as large as Bank of America, operates without facing its share of challenges. The Bank of America news today often includes discussions about the hurdles they are encountering, which can be a mix of regulatory, economic, and competitive pressures. Understanding these challenges is just as important as celebrating their successes, as it gives a more complete picture of the bank's resilience and future prospects.

One of the most persistent challenges for banks is the regulatory environment. The financial industry is heavily regulated to ensure stability and protect consumers. Bank of America, like other major banks, is subject to stringent rules regarding capital requirements, lending practices, and consumer protection. News might report on new regulations being proposed or implemented, and how Bank of America is adapting to comply. This could involve changes to their business practices, increased compliance costs, or even potential fines if they fall afoul of the rules. The aftermath of past financial crises has led to a more complex and demanding regulatory landscape, and staying on the right side of regulators is a constant focus.

Economic uncertainty is another major factor. Today's economic climate is often characterized by inflation, interest rate volatility, and geopolitical tensions. These macroeconomic factors can significantly impact a bank's performance. For instance, rising interest rates, while potentially boosting net interest income, can also lead to increased borrowing costs for consumers and businesses, potentially slowing down loan growth and increasing the risk of loan defaults. Bank of America news often analyzes how the bank is positioned to weather these economic storms. Are they adequately managing their risk exposure? How are their different business segments performing under these conditions? Reports might delve into their credit quality metrics, non-performing loans, and their overall risk management strategies.
